Ingredients1 lb Stale cake (pound, angel)3 tb JamMeasure whisky 5 fl Sherry1 pt Warm custard10 fl Whipped creamBreak up the cake or cakes and gently mix the jam through the mixture does not have to be completely even. Place in a glass bowl. Mix sherry and whisky and sprinkle over cake. Press down lightly. Pour custard over the cake, and chill. Then spoon whipped cream over top and serve.
